
De Horden Parckwijk, Wijk bij Duurstede
This terraced house on Waag sits in a peaceful part of De Horden Parckwijk, with a generous 206 m² of living space and a 295 m² plot. The energy label A means it's efficient to run, so heating bills should be manageable. At €825,000, the price is on the high side compared to other terraced houses in Wijk bij Duurstede, but the size and plot are exceptional.
The De Horden Parckwijk neighbourhood is a quiet residential area with mostly families and older residents. The population is around 1,225, with a mix of households: about a third have children, a third are couples without children, and a third are singles. Most homes are owner-occupied (74%) and the vast majority are single-family houses (81%). There are no resident reviews available, so this description is based on CBS data.
For your morning bread, Albert Heijn is just around the corner, and Jumbo and Lidl are a couple of streets away. Primary schools are on your doorstep: De Horn is a five-minute walk, and De Regenboog is just as close. For secondary school, you'd need to travel a bit further. The train station is 10.5 km away, so a car or bike is handy for longer trips. The municipality of Wijk bij Duurstede offers a historic centre with restaurants and a library within walking distance.

About Waag 50, Wijk Bij Duurstede
The asking price of €825,000 is on the high side compared to other terraced houses in Wijk bij Duurstede, but this home is larger than average with a 206 m² floor area and a 295 m² plot. The energy label A also keeps running costs low. Whether it's fair depends on how much you value space and efficiency.
The energy label is A, which is the second-best label. It means the home is very energy-efficient, so you can expect relatively low heating and electricity costs. The label is an official registration from EP-Online.
The nearest supermarket is Albert Heijn, just 390 metres away, about a five-minute walk. There are also other supermarkets like Jumbo and Lidl within a ten-minute walk, so daily shopping is very convenient.
There are several primary schools within walking distance: De Horn (223 m), De Regenboog (277 m), and Brede school Het Anker (314 m). For secondary education, the nearest school is 1.9 km away.
De Horden Parckwijk is a quiet, family-friendly neighbourhood. About a third of households have children, and most homes are single-family houses. There are parks and a playground within a few minutes' walk, and the area has low crime rates.
The listing does not mention a garden, but the plot size is 295 m², which typically includes outdoor space.
The nearest train station is 10.5 km away, so it's not within walking distance. You would need a car, bike, or bus to reach it.
